MuleBuy vs. TangBuy: Which China Shopping Agent is Right for You?

2025-10-15

As China-based shopping agents continue to bridge global consumers with Chinese e-commerce platforms, MuleBuy and TangBuy have emerged as two prominent service providers. While both facilitate international access to Chinese products, their approaches differ significantly in target audience, submission methods, customer support, and user experience.

1. Target Audience: Who Are These Platforms For?

TangBuy: The Beginner-Friendly Option

TangBuy caters to international shoppers seeking convenience above all else. Its ideal user is someone who wants to purchase from Chinese websites but prefers not to navigate product searches independently. The platform excels at handling complete purchase processes - users simply describe what they want, and TangBuy's team manages the sourcing.

MuleBuy: The Control-Oriented Solution

MuleBuy appeals to experienced China shoppers who value control over their purchases. The platform expects users to have specific product links ready from Chinese marketplaces like Taobao, Tmall, or JD.com. This approach benefits users who know exactly what they want and prefer direct oversight of their orders.

2. Platform Freedom vs. Guided Experience

TangBuy's Managed Service

TangBuy operates as a full-service agency where staff handle product discovery and verification. Users provide general descriptions or screenshots, and TangBuy's team locates the exact or similar items. This managed approach reduces user effort but offers less direct control over specific product selection.

MuleBuy's User-Directed Model

MuleBuy emphasizes user autonomy throughout the purchasing process. Shoppers directly submit product URLs, specify requirements, and maintain oversight at each stage. This model provides greater precision in product selection but requires more active user involvement.

3. Operation Complexity: From Simple to Detailed

TangBuy's Streamlined Process

With its one-stop service model, TangBuy significantly simplifies the China shopping experience. Users avoid technical challenges like language barriers, website navigation, and seller communication. The streamlined approach comes at the cost of granular control but maximizes accessibility for international shoppers.

MuleBuy's Hands-On Approach

MuleBuy requires users to engage more deeply with the Chinese e-commerce ecosystem. While the platform provides necessary translation and communication support, users must still identify products, copy links, and often communicate specific requirements. This approach demands more effort but delivers precise results for experienced shoppers.

4. Customer Support: Pre-Sale vs. Post-Sale Emphasis

TangBuy's Comprehensive Assistance

TangBuy's support begins at the product discovery phase, with staff assisting in item location and verification before purchase. This pre-sale support extends through the entire shopping journey, making it particularly valuable for users unfamiliar with Chinese products or sellers.

MuleBuy's Transaction-Focused Support

MuleBuy concentrates its support resources on facilitating successfully submitted orders. While they offer guidance on proper link submission and order management, users primarily drive the pre-purchase research phase. The platform excels in logistical support and problem-solving for established orders.
